Applied online and heard back from a recruiter after two weeks. The hiring process was pretty fast. It started with an HR phone screen, then an interview with the hiring manager, and the third round involved meeting two team members. I felt good about how the interviews went because the recruiter gave me positive feedback. However, after meeting with the team members, I was totally ghosted. I sent a few follow-up emails, but got no response. I've heard about this happening, but experiencing it firsthand is rough. A simple email saying they chose someone else or the role was filled would have been appreciated, but I got nothing. It actually made me appreciate my current job more, and I'm glad it didn't work out. My application still says 'In Process' after all this time, which is pretty wild but not surprising given their Glassdoor reviews - they seem really disorganized.

My recruiter call went great, but then I was passed to the hiring manager. I knew I lacked experience in this industry, so I researched the hiring manager and found she also didn't have industry experience before this company. The hiring manager was sick and had cameras off during the interview. I tried to connect my skills to the industry, but the interview was too quick, and I couldn't give any campaign examples. I later got an email saying they weren't moving forward.
